Transaction 66fd338571e231edb2ddef41304218b93ea13eae86534679e432eca23cc93646
1 Input
1 Output
-
66fd338571e231edb2ddef41304218b93ea13eae86534679e432eca23cc93646:0
- value
- 192624
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c4505b5473d078d11777c622be454cf5ff9a7f282b0e4e78c361161be20703de
- address
- bc1pc3g9k4rn6pudz9mhcc3tu32v7hle5leg9v8yu7xrvytphcs8q00q6kte7x